January 14, 1945 – September 4, 2025

Clear Lake- Robert Francis Olsen, 80, passed peacefully from this life, surrounded by love, on September 4, 2025, at Good Shepherd in Mason City. Born January 14, 1944, to Walter and Josephine (Prudhon) Olsen in Charles City, Iowa.

As his mother was a teacher, he grew up first in Waterloo, then Fort Dodge, graduating from Cherokee High. Then nearby Buena Vista College in Storm Lake was where he graduated summa cum laude, majoring in mathematics, with a double minor in physics and chemistry. After practice teaching in Spencer, his first actual teaching position took place before graduating from college, as the college loaned him out to the local Catholic high school to fill a mid-year vacancy, as a community favor.

First thing after graduation, he married his high school sweetheart, Marietta Simons, on August 2, 1967, celebrating 58 years of marriage together. But the number (of years) he preferred was ’63,’ which is the number of years since they first began dating, on June 6, 1962.

Robert’s first official teaching position was at nearby Aurelia, where he taught junior high science for a few years. Meantime, he was also starting farming, small-time. IRS in Mason City was his next career, followed by a stint as bookkeeper and guide at Canada North Resort in Ontario. This was followed by farming at Kanawha, Iowa. Eventually his severe scoliosis, among other back problems, caused an early retirement for Robert.

Robert always enjoyed fishing wherever he went, liked to travel, and took quite an interest in WW2 lore, as he was named after his cousin who had been killed in WW2. He was also enamored of the Roosevelts; Teddy, Eleanor, but especially Franklin.

Declining health saw a move to Clear Lake for the past 30 years. While there, he was always learning, always keen to find out something he hadn’t previously known. Folks will remember him riding about town on his electric bike.

Robert is survived by his loving wife of 58 years, Marietta, brother-in-law Kenneth Simons, sister-in-law Shirley Simons, nieces Deborah Simons, DeAnn (Matthew) Reaves, Lorie (Chris) Ruybal, as well as great-nieces and nephews, and by great-great nephews and niece. Also, cousins in Pennsylvania, Colorado, Arkansas, and Iowa, and a special friend, Gary Gerdes.

Robert was preceded by parents, beloved sister-in-law, Betty Jean Moulton, brother-in-law, Stephen Moulton, and several cousins.

Heartfelt gratitude goes out to hospice and the staff at Good Shepherd for their kindness and caring, and to Pastor Jason Reynolds for all he has done for Robert as well.

A future memorial service is expected to be held at Clear Lake Baptist Church.
